The two Class 150 prototypes


The two Class 150 prototype units have now appeared on the Portsmouth - Cardiff circuit, appearing to have drifted from Basingstoke - Reading. Completed at York in 1984 to Lots 30984 to 30986 in steel construction, with some bodyshell commonality with earlier emu Class 455, itself tooled using the Mark III principles.

150001 is seen departing Romsey on 23rd July.

150002 was delivered with Perkins engines, later ran as a Class 154 while part of development for Class 158. Now understood to be Cummins powered, seen passing Dunbridge, 26th July.
